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air
Ignoring the signs of wall water damage can lead to costly repairs, structural issues, and even health concerns.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or in your home,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it quickly.
Warped or Buckled Drywall
Visible signs of water damage, such as warped or buckled drywall, can show a more significant issue.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leak or water seepage. If you notice water stains on your ceilings or walls, it’s crucial to address the issue before it becomes a more significant problem.
Unexplained Puddles or Water Accumulation
Unexplained puddles or water accumulation can show a hidden leak or water issue. Investigate the source and address it quickly to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ture issues or water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Discoloration or Warping of Wood
Discoloration or warping of wood can show water damage or exposure to moisture.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Sudbury, MA
The cost of wall water damage repair in Sudbury, MA can vary a lot dep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and amount of water extracted |
| Cleanup and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products needed, and level of sanitizing required |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and level of reconstruction required |
| Final Inspection and Verification |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and level of verification required |
